Computer >> 컴퓨터 >  >> 프로그램 작성 >> Python

Python에서 주어진 데이터 유형 코드에 대한 설명을 반환합니다.

<시간/>

주어진 데이터 유형 코드에 대한 설명을 반환하려면 Python Numpy에서 typename() 메서드를 사용하십시오. NumPy는 포괄적인 수학 함수, 난수 생성기, 선형 대수 루틴, 푸리에 변환 등을 제공합니다. 광범위한 하드웨어 및 컴퓨팅 플랫폼을 지원하며 분산, GPU 및 희소 어레이 라이브러리와 잘 작동합니다.

단계

먼저 필요한 라이브러리를 가져옵니다 -

numpy를 np로 가져오기

우리의 배열 -

arr =['S1', '?', 'B', 'D', 'G', 'F', 'I', 'H', 'L', 'O', 'Q', 'S', 'U', 'V', 'b', 'd', 'g', 'f', 'i', 'h', 'l', 'q']

주어진 데이터 유형 코드에 대한 설명을 반환하려면 Python Numpy에서 typename() 메서드를 사용하십시오. 첫 번째 인수는 데이터 유형 코드입니다 -

for i in arr:print(i, ' :', np.typename(i))

예시

numpy를 np로 가져오기# declaringarr =['S1', '?', 'B', 'D', 'G', 'F', 'I', 'H', 'L', 'O' , 'Q', 'S', 'U', 'V', 'b', 'd', 'g', 'f', 'i', 'h', 'l', 'q']# 주어진 데이터 유형 코드에 대한 설명을 반환하려면 Python Numpy#에서 typename() 메서드를 사용하십시오. 첫 번째 인수는 arr의 데이터 유형 코드입니다. print(i, ' :', np.typename(i)) 

출력

S1 :캐릭터? :boolB :unsigned charD :복소수 배정밀도G :복소수 long 배정밀도F :복소수 단정밀도I :unsigned integerH :unsigned shortL :unsigned long integerO :objectQ :unsigned long long integerS :stringU :unicodeV :voidb :signed chard :배정밀도g :long precisionf :단정밀도i :정수h :shortl :긴 정수q :긴 정수